Country Heritage Park


countrypark400

The interactive heritage park depicts agriculture and rural life over the last 150 years. 80 acres of land with over 30 buildings and 20,000 artifacts offers historical exhibits, collection of antique tractors, steam engines, farm equipment and rural life artifacts.

Lucy Maud Montgomery garden and museum

montgomery400

The famous writer spent 10 years of her life in the village of Norval. Here you can visit L.M. Montgomery garden or museum, which is located in the Crawford Bakery. The centerpiece of the museum collection is a display of personal photographs taken the author herself.

Halton Region Museum

haltonueseum400

Located in the beautiful setting inside Kelso Conservation Area, the site contains six historic buildings and many permanent, temporary and online exhibitions.
